onion
Dietitian noteOnion and its derivatives (onion powder, onion salt, etc.) are all high FODMAP. Onions are not oil soluble however, which means you can enjoy onion-infused oils.
Note by Vanessa Vargas, RDN, LDN
Use instead
- green tips of spring onion
- green tips of leek
- green tips of scallion
- chive

What is a Low FODMAP diet?
A Low FODMAP diet limits foods high in certain short-chain carbohydrates (FODMAPs) that can be poorly absorbed in the gut. These include specific sugars found in foods like onions, garlic, beans, apples, and wheat. It's commonly followed by people with irritable bowel syndrome (IBS) or other digestive sensitivities to reduce bloating, gas, and discomfort. The diet typically involves an elimination phase, followed by gradual reintroduction to identify personal triggers. When followed carefully, often with a dietitian's guidance, a Low FODMAP diet can help manage symptoms while maintaining a balanced and varied intake of nutrients.
